      Media Statement - Support for Rohingya News from the town of Rathedaung in the July 19, 2012 Published on July 19, 2012, Yesterday, the army and went to the village (Auknanra) Rajabill Rathedaung of town and chased the villagers arrested, but all the inhabitants of the village fled. In the past, the army arrested one villager named Abu Shama (45) and his wife. His wife of Rakhine community and married her in 20 years. The army also arrested wife of Abu Shama and subjected to severe torture for both of them by the military. After marriage, and gave the birth of four children. He sent his wife to her parents' home. However, Abu Shama, was released after paying a 150,000 kyat. It is not known to the villagers, why the army chased the villagers. Today, the villagers are not allowed to go to the Rohingya Bien Zaidi (Kyaung Taung) in the market town of Rathedaung of marketing. If villagers are met on the way to the market, and won the army and young Rakhine them. Besides, at noon, a community meeting in the Rakhine Buddhist monastery of Bien Zaidi regarding the Rohingya community. Despite the lack of knowledge as a result of this meeting of the Rohingya people of the village, the villagers believe that the Rohingya Rakhine villagers and attacking the Grand Mosque of Bienne since Zaidi, which was established long ago. Therefore, the Rohingya villagers became fear and sadness. However, the army made fires in the empty air since 13:00. It may threaten the people of the village by the army Rohingya. In the town of Rathedaung, does not allow for the Rohingya villagers out of their villages and die every day due to starvation and lack of medicine. Most of the villagers who live in the open and their homes burned down.     • UN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on today announced the members of a High-level Panel to advise on the global development agenda beyond 2015, the target date achieving the anti-poverty targets known as the Millennium Development Goals (MDGs).

      For more on this: http://www.un.org/apps/news/story.asp?NewsID=42597&Cr=mdgs&Cr1
